local cindy = {
_VERSION = 'cindy 0.1',
_LICENSE = 'WTFPL, http://www.wtfpl.net',
_URL = 'https://github.com/megagrump/cindy',
_DESCRIPTION = 'True Colors for LOVE 11',
}
--[[-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
cindy adds functions to LOVE 11.x that accept/return colors in the [0-255] range instead of the newly introduced
[0.0-1.0] range.
In love.graphics:
- clearBytes
- getColorBytes, setColorBytes
- getBackgroundColorBytes, setBackgroundColorBytes
- getColorMaskBytes, setColorMaskBytes
In ImageData:
- getPixelBytes, setPixelBytes
- mapPixelBytes
In ParticleSystem:
- setColorsBytes, getColorsBytes
In SpriteBatch:
- getColorBytes, setColorBytes
In Shader:
- sendColorBytes
These functions behave the same as their built-in counterparts, except for the different value range.
Note that calling them has additional runtime costs.
To replace all original functions, call cindy.applyPatch() at the start of the program: require('cindy').applyPatch() -
this effectively restores the pre-11.0 behavior.
-------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------]]
local gfx, reg = love.graphics, debug.getregistry()
local ImageData, ParticleSystem, SpriteBatch, Shader = reg.ImageData, reg.ParticleSystem, reg.SpriteBatch, reg.Shader
local clear, getColor, setColor = gfx.clear, gfx.getColor, gfx.setColor
local getBackgroundColor, setBackgroundColor = gfx.getBackgroundColor, gfx.setBackgroundColor
local getColorMask, setColorMask = gfx.getColorMask, gfx.setColorMask
local getPixel, setPixel, mapPixel = ImageData.getPixel, ImageData.setPixel, ImageData.mapPixel
local getParticleColors, setParticleColors = ParticleSystem.getColors, ParticleSystem.setColors
local getBatchColor, setBatchColor = SpriteBatch.getColor, SpriteBatch.setColor
local sendColor = Shader.sendColor
---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
local function round(v)
return math.floor(v + .5)
end
-- convert a single channel value from [0-1] to [0-255]
function cindy.channel2byte(c)
return round(c * 255)
end
-- convert a single channel value from [0-255] to [0-1]
function cindy.byte2channel(c)
return c / 255
end
-- convert RGBA values from [0-1] to [0-255]
function cindy.rgba2bytes(r, g, b, a)
return round(r * 255), round(g * 255), round(b * 255), a and round(a * 255)
end
-- convert RGBA values from [0-255] to [0-1]
function cindy.bytes2rgba(r, g, b, a)
return r / 255, g / 255, b / 255, a and a / 255
end
-- convert RGBA value table from [0-1] to [0-255]. places the result in dest, if given
function cindy.table2bytes(color, dest)
dest = dest or {}
dest[1], dest[2], dest[3], dest[4] = cindy.rgba2bytes(color[1], color[2], color[3], color[4])
return dest
end
-- convert RGBA value table from [0-255] to [0-1]. places the result in dest, if given
function cindy.bytes2table(color, dest)
dest = dest or {}
dest[1], dest[2], dest[3], dest[4] = cindy.bytes2rgba(color[1], color[2], color[3], color[4])
return dest
end
-- convert RGBA values or table from [0-1] to [0-255]. returns separate values
function cindy.color2bytes(r, g, b, a)
if type(r) == 'table' then
r, g, b, a = r[1], r[2], r[3], r[4]
end
return cindy.rgba2bytes(r, g, b, a)
end
-- convert RGBA values or table from [0-255] to [0-1]. returns separate values
function cindy.bytes2color(r, g, b, a)
if type(r) == 'table' then
r, g, b, a = r[1], r[2], r[3], r[4]
end
return cindy.bytes2rgba(r, g, b, a)
end
-- patch all LÖVE functions to accept colors in the [0-255] range
function cindy.applyPatch()
gfx.clear, gfx.getColor, gfx.setColor = gfx.clearBytes, gfx.getColorBytes, gfx.setColorBytes
gfx.getBackgroundColor, gfx.setBackgroundColor = gfx.getBackgroundColorBytes, gfx.setBackgroundColorBytes
gfx.getColorMask, gfx.setColorMask = gfx.getMaskColorBytes, gfx.setMaskColorBytes
ImageData.getPixel, ImageData.setPixel = ImageData.getPixelBytes, ImageData.setPixelBytes
ImageData.mapPixel = ImageData.mapPixelBytes
ParticleSystem.getColors, ParticleSystem.setColors = ParticleSystem.getColorsBytes, ParticleSystem.setColorsBytes
SpriteBatch.getColor, SpriteBatch.setColor = SpriteBatch.getColorBytes, SpriteBatch.setColorBytes
Shader.sendColor = Shader.sendColorBytes
return cindy
end
---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
local tempTables = { {}, {}, {}, {}, {}, {}, {}, {}, {}, {}, {}, {}, {}, {}, {}, {} }
function gfx.getColorBytes()
return cindy.rgba2bytes(getColor())
end
function gfx.setColorBytes(r, g, b, a)
return setColor(cindy.bytes2color(r, g, b, a))
end
function gfx.getBackgroundColorBytes()
return cindy.rgba2bytes(getBackgroundColor())
end
function gfx.setBackgroundColorBytes(r, g, b, a)
return setBackgroundColor(cindy.bytes2color(r, g, b, a))
end
function gfx.getColorMaskBytes()
return cindy.rgba2bytes(getColorMask())
end
function gfx.setColorMaskBytes(r, g, b, a)
return setColorMask(cindy.bytes2color(r, g, b, a))
end
function gfx.clearBytes(...)
local nargs = select('#', ...)
if nargs == 0 or type(select(1, ...)) == 'boolean' then
return clear(...)
end
local args = {...}
for i = 1, nargs do
if type(args[i]) == 'table' then
args[i] = cindy.bytes2table(args[i], tempTables[i])
elseif type(args[i]) == 'number' then
args[i] = args[i] / 255
end
end
return clear(unpack(args))
end
---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
function ImageData:getPixelBytes(x, y)
return cindy.rgba2bytes(getPixel(self, x, y))
end
function ImageData:setPixelBytes(x, y, r, g, b, a)
return setPixel(self, x, y, cindy.bytes2rgba(r, g, b, a))
end
function ImageData:mapPixelBytes(fn)
return mapPixel(self, function(x, y, r, g, b, a)
return cindy.bytes2rgba(fn(x, y, cindy.rgba2bytes(r, g, b, a)))
end)
end
---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
function ParticleSystem:setColorsBytes(...)
local args, nargs = {...}, select('#', ...)
if type(args[1]) == 'table' then
for i = 1, nargs do
args[i] = cindy.bytes2table(args[i], tempTables[i])
end
else
for i = 1, nargs do
args[i] = args[i] / 255
end
end
return setParticleColors(self, unpack(args))
end
function ParticleSystem:getColorsBytes()
local colors = { getParticleColors(self) }
local ncolors = #colors
for i = 1, ncolors do
local rgba = colors[i]
rgba[1], rgba[2], rgba[3], rgba[4] = cindy.rgba2bytes(rgba[1], rgba[2], rgba[3], rgba[4])
end
return unpack(colors)
end
---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
function SpriteBatch:getColorBytes()
local r, g, b, a = getBatchColor(self)
if r then
return cindy.rgba2bytes(r, g, b, a)
end
end
function SpriteBatch:setColorBytes(r, g, b, a)
if r then
return setBatchColor(self, cindy.bytes2color(r, g, b, a))
end
return setBatchColor(self)
end
---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
function Shader:sendColorBytes(name, ...)
local colors, ncolors = {...}, select('#', ...)
for i = 1, ncolors do
colors[i] = cindy.bytes2table(colors[i], tempTables[i])
end
return sendColor(self, name, unpack(colors))
end
---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
return cindy

local conf = {}
function love.conf(t)
t.identity = "funkfc" -- The name of the save directory (string)
t.appendidentity = false -- Search files in source directory before save directory (boolean)
t.version = "11.0" -- The LOVE version this game was made for (string)
t.console = false -- Attach a console (boolean, Windows only)
t.accelerometerjoystick = false -- Enable the accelerometer on iOS and Android by exposing it as a Joystick (boolean)
t.externalstorage = false -- True to save files (and read from the save directory) in external storage on Android (boolean)
t.gammacorrect = false -- Enable gamma-correct rendering, when supported by the system (boolean)
t.audio.mixwithsystem = true -- Keep background music playing when opening LOVE (boolean, iOS and Android only)
t.window.title = "Funk" -- The window title (string)
t.window.icon = nil -- Filepath to an image to use as the window's icon (string)
t.window.width = 256*2 -- The window width (number)
t.window.height = 224*2 -- The window height (number)
t.window.borderless = false -- Remove all border visuals from the window (boolean)
t.window.resizable = false -- Let the window be user-resizable (boolean)
t.window.minwidth = 1 -- Minimum window width if the window is resizable (number)
t.window.minheight = 1 -- Minimum window height if the window is resizable (number)
t.window.fullscreen = false -- Enable fullscreen (boolean)
t.window.fullscreentype = "desktop" -- Choose between "desktop" fullscreen or "exclusive" fullscreen mode (string)
t.window.vsync = 1 -- Vertical sync mode (number)
t.window.msaa = 0 -- The number of samples to use with multi-sampled antialiasing (number)
t.window.display = 1 -- Index of the monitor to show the window in (number)
t.window.highdpi = false -- Enable high-dpi mode for the window on a Retina display (boolean)
t.window.x = nil -- The x-coordinate of the window's position in the specified display (number)
t.window.y = nil -- The y-coordinate of the window's position in the specified display (number)
t.modules.audio = false -- Enable the audio module (boolean)
t.modules.data = true -- Enable the data module (boolean)
t.modules.event = true -- Enable the event module (boolean)
t.modules.font = true -- Enable the font module (boolean)
t.modules.graphics = true -- Enable the graphics module (boolean)
t.modules.image = true -- Enable the image module (boolean)
t.modules.joystick = false -- Enable the joystick module (boolean)
t.modules.keyboard = true -- Enable the keyboard module (boolean)
t.modules.math = false -- Enable the math module (boolean)
t.modules.mouse = false -- Enable the mouse module (boolean)
t.modules.physics = false -- Enable the physics module (boolean)
t.modules.sound = false -- Enable the sound module (boolean)
t.modules.system = false -- Enable the system module (boolean)
t.modules.thread = false -- Enable the thread module (boolean)
t.modules.timer = true -- Enable the timer module (boolean), Disabling it will result 0 delta time in love.update
t.modules.touch = false -- Enable the touch module (boolean)
t.modules.video = false -- Enable the video module (boolean)
t.modules.window = true -- Enable the window module (boolean)
t.debug = true
conf.properties = t
end
return conf
